Germany strengthens travel advice to the United States after the arrest of three citizens

The country’s Foreign Ministry made it clear that the renewed guidelines did not have an official travel notice to the United States.
The German Foreign Ministry has renewed their traveling congregations to the Germans traveling to the United States after the three citizens were denied and attempting to enter.
“A criminal sentence in the United States, even misrepresentation of the purpose of the shelter, or even violating the validity of the entrance, can lead to prison, detention or deportation,” he reads the official website of the ministry.

Refuses the entrance
The renewal of the travel councils came after the Foreign Ministry said on Monday Investigate the case of its three citizens denied the entrance They were placed in detention as they tried to enter the United States.
“The Foreign Ministry is aware of three cases that German citizens cannot enter the United States and have been detained in the deportation of the entrance,” a spokesman for the Foreign Ministry said.
Prisoners are 34, a permanent legal resident of the United States, Fabian Schmid. According to the US Channel WGBH, he was arrested at a Boston airport before transferred to a barrier center on Rode Island.
In an interview with Schmit’s mother, Schmit’s mother said in an interview that her son was “violently questioned” at the airport before she was naked and that two employees were forced to experience cold rain.
The other two citizens were 29 -year -old Berlin Tattoo artist Jessica Buruch and 25 -year -old Lucas Silaf from Anhald. However, the two were re -submitted to Germany.
